Autre-Chose

– Parce que vous êtes libres



2005 en photos et prévisions pour 2006

Classé dans : Personnel, Photographie

Voilà, c’est fait. J’ai mis à la disposition de vous tous deux albums supplémentaires dans ma gallerie soit “Rétrospection 2005” qui couvre l’ensemble de mon année 2005 en photos et “Mes meilleures de 2005” où j’expose, je crois, mes plus beaux clichés (malheureusement en numérique seulement). Les deux albums sont composés de photos différentes où j’aimerais avoir vos commentaires (visez un peu le menu de gauche lorsque vous contemplez une photo).

Constat :
Regarder toutes ces photos m’a permis de voir une évolution dans mon style, certes, mais aussi pleins d’autres choses. Par exemple, les styles de photos que j’aimerais expérimenter, mais que je ne fais pas où peu. Aussi, l’année a été bien remplie avec toutes sortes d’émotions, ses joies, ses peines. Malheureusement pour vous (et pour moi), je ne crois pas avoir pris assez de clichés des peines qu’à connu 2005. Ou tout simplement que les photos n’étaient pas claires ou peu représentatives. Vraiment dommage.

Espérances :
Mes espérances pour l’année 2006 sont, biensûr, de corriger là où il y avait problème. Je suis comme ça, moi. Donc d’abord, il me faut expérimenter d’autres style de photographie. Comme par exemple les plans rapprochés, voire la macro-photographie, la photo avec faible éclairage, des plans (je pensais plus à des sessions de photos, ici) d’une seule personne pour exprimer ce qu’elle rescent, ce qu’elle désire partager. Bien sûr, je vais rester à la photographie de nuit ! La photo d’intérieur aussi me tente, mais encore là, probablement en plans rapprochés, mais surtout avec un flash (quelqu’un n’aurait pas un Canon 199A à vendre pas cher ?). La photographie 35mm, je vais y toucher encore plus cette année. Les chambres noires ? Je veux connaître tous leurs secrets.

Aussi, je me devrai de visiter plusieurs autres endroits que ceux exposés dans ces 2 albums. Par contre, je dois dire que j’aime repasser plusieurs fois au même endroit pour découvrir des facettes qu’on n’avait pas vu les premières (et x-ièmes) fois. Alors ce sera partagé de ce côté là. Urbain comme rural, les deux types de milieux m’intéressent et je crois que je peux prendre de bons plans à une place comme de l’autre.

En conclusion, beaucoup de changement à venir dans mon style. Je dis beaucoup, mais c’est parce que mes plans rapprochés n’étaient pas très bien cadrés, étaient flous, etc. Donc je devrai parfaire ma technique. J’ai hâte de te revoir, ô chambre noire, et de t’y développer maintes et maintes photos.

Si vous avez des suggestions à mes faire, des propositions, des commentaires, prière de bien vouloir les écrire ici. Pour ce qui est des commentaires sur les photos, allez-y par le biais de la gallerie tel que dit précédemment. Merci à tous ceux et celles qui prennent quelques secondes de leur temps pour exprimer les choses qu’ils ont à dire.



Changements sur ce site

Classé dans : Général

Comme j’avais dit dans mon premier billet de l’année, ce site a subi et subira des changements et l’ajout de contenu tout au long de sa vie. Pour vous donner un bref aperçu de ce qui a été fait depuis le 12 janvier dernier, voici une courte liste (non-exhaustive) :

  1. Ajout de divers compléments manquants au nouveau thème de ce blogue
  2. Ajout de mon portfolio sur le site (quand on parle de contenu… !)
  3. Purge des plugiciels utilisés sur ce blogue.

Pour être franc, j’écris ce billet pour annoncer mes futurs projets qui se sont ajoutés à la liste depuis le 12 janvier et pour annoncer la mise en ligne de mon portfolio. Alors voici la liste de nouvelles choses à faire en 2006 :

  1. Ajout de plugiciels pour rendre le blogue plus interactif et corriger certains défauts (il est possible que je les code moi-même)
  2. Ajout de services Web à ce site (vous en saurez plus long lorsque je publierai ouvertement ce(s) service(s))
  3. Publication de mon CV sur ce site (au même titre que mon portfolio, faut pas faire de jaloux) — FAIT
  4. Finalisation de mon portfolio
  5. Refonte totale du thème de ce blogue (ceci est un thème téléchargé… le miens sera compatible XHTML 1.1 et contiendra beaucoup plus de fonctionnalités)

L’année s’annonce longue et bien remplie. Surtout avec l’arrivée de PHP5 chez mon hébergeur qui devrait se faire cette semaine ce qui devrait titiller mes neuronnes qui devront s’activer encore plus.

Sur cette fin de billet, je vous demande ceci :

“S’il y avait un forum publique sur Autre-Chose, de quoi voudriez vous discutter ? De politique ? D’informatique ? De programmation ? De technologies ? Donnez vos idées par le biais de commentaires ! Je suis ouvert à toutes suggestions.”

Mise-à-jour :
Ma liste de chose à faire est disponible sur cette page pour votre plaisir personnel.



Critique : Guide to PHP Design Patterns

Classé dans : Livres, PHP

Je vous avais parlé jadis de ce livre publié par php|architect’s et écrit par Jason E. Sweat. Cet ouvrage de plus de 300 pages (comptant les annexes) nous initie aux Design Patterns aussi bien en PHP4 qu’en PHP5. Pour ce faire, l’auteur nous montre comment intégrer les Design Patterns à nos développement en nous montrant un exemple pour chacun [ou deux si l'implémentation se fait différemment entre PHP4 et 5].

Pour reprendre les mots de l’auteur, celui-ci a écrit le livre dans le but d’apprendre lui-même les Design Pattersn. Non pas qu’il ne les connaissait pas, mais il voulait démêler le tout dans sa tête en écrivant un ouvrage y étant consacré. Cela n’enlève rien au livre. Au contraire, il nous offre en prime son expérience acquise en développant en PHP.

Le livre est divisé en 18 chapitres, moins l’introduction et la conclusion, pour un total de 16 patterns expliqués en théorie et en pratique. Jason commence d’abord par nous expliquer un principe presque fondamental de la programmation (du moins avec Agile) : le Unit Testing. En effet, chaque morceau de code est accompagné d’un jeu de test (SimpleTest dans ce cas-ci) ce qui ajoute, selon moi, de la crédibilité, un degré de formation supplémentaire et une ouverture plus grande lorsqu’on termine le livre. Les chapitres sont biens écrits, c’est-à-dire que chacun suit un ordre précis. On présente d’abord un scénario général que subi ou subira probablement un programmeur au cours de sa carrière, on défini un problème et on explique en mots une solution générique, soit la description de ce qu’accompli le pattern. Ensuite vient le code.

Design patterns couverts :

  • Value Object
  • Factory
  • Singleton
  • Registry
  • MockObject
  • Strategy
  • Iterator
  • Observer
  • Specification
  • Proxy
  • Decorator
  • Adapter
  • Active Record
  • Table Data Gateway
  • Data Mapper
  • Model-View-Controller

Au fur et à mesure qu’on avance dans le livre, les chapitres augmentent en difficulté. Non pas qu’il est de plus en plus dur de comprendre, mais il serait facile pour un débutant en PHP et/ou programmation de se perdre s’il commençait par le dernier chapitre (MVC). Ce qui est plaisant aussi, c’est de découvrir de nouvelles fonctionnalités de test tout au long du livre en plus de l’annexe B qui porte sur SimpleTest seulement.

En plus de nous offrir ceci, l’auteur fait mention de quelques autres pattersn (nottament le Front Controller) et d’autres ouvrages (comme PoEAA de Martin Fowler) pour réveiller notre appétit et, peut-être, chercher à en connaître plus de notre côté.

Ce que j’ai apprécié : en gros, tout ce qui a été dit jusqu’ici.
Ce que j’ai moins aimé : je ne peux mettre le doigt dessus, mais bon, rien n’est parfait. Ce livre ne l’est pas.

Note : 8.5/10

Je recommande ce livre à tous ceux et celles qui veulent s’initier soit aux Design Patterns, soit aux Design Patterns en PHP. C’est un bon ouvrage qui mérite qu’on le garde dans notre librairie personnelle ou notre disque dur. Il est disponible en téléchargement au format PDF et en version imprimé (aux dernières nouvelles). Avis à ceux qui n’aime pas lire un livre au complet sur écran ou sur papier !



En 2006…

Classé dans : Général

Il est un peu tard, me direz-vous, pour souhaiter la bonne année, énumérer mes résolutions, etc. compte-tenu de la date. Ça m’est égal. Comme vous avez pus le constater, il y a eu beaucoup de changements sur Autre-Chose et ça ne fait que commencer. Voici ce qui a été effectué sur ce site depuis le début de l’année :

  • Mise en place de Wordpress 2
  • Changement de thème ; je voulais plus de clareté
  • Mise en place d’une toute nouvelle page d’acceuil
  • Changement d’hébergeur
  • Suppression des plugiciels inutiles et encombrant qui ralentissent Wordpress

… et j’en passe. Beaucoup de travail reste à venir concernant ce site et des projets sont déjà en préparation pour ne pas dire conception. En voici un bref aperçu :

  • Énumération et offre de services libre (d’où la signification de la page d’acceuil)
  • Conception d’une référence internet (vous en saurez plus en temps et lieu :))
  • Apprentissage du langage Python (mais je reste au PHP pour le Web !)
  • Auto-initiation à Cogitateurs-Agitateurs ; je veux réfléchir et établir des plans d’abord
  • PHPQuébec::Drummondville ; des ateliers plus variés, plus enlevants et plus accessibles
  • Offrir plus de disponibilité et de services ; nottament par le biais de ce site

Voilà ! Les idées sont là. Enfin, celles qui touchent à l’informatique. Si vous avez des suggestions ou des propositions, faîtes signe. Il me fera plaisir de vous écouter/lire. Entre temps, je vous souhaite une meilleure année qu’en 2005 et une bonne visite à chaque fois sur Autre-Chose (ce qui implique que je devrai mettre plus de contenu de jour en jour) !